Adding OEM trailer brake controller to a 2012 F250 XL
Hello all, first post here, and thanks in advance to any advice given.
I know this has been talked about in the past, but I haven't found the answer to what I was looking for, so New Post it is...
Just bought a new to me 2012 F250 XL 6.7 CCLB, its my first Ford, actually. I'm not sure what the previous owner was doing with it, to be honest because it has a gooseneck hitch in it, but NO TBC. just the coin tray.
So just from lurking around on this and other forums, I bought and installed the OEM TBC. It went in in about two minutes and looks fine.
Here's the question: In all I read in the past, I thought I was supposed to get a warning message about a TBC fault in the message center. I get nothing, even when pressing the buttons on the tbc like a 3 year old while pressing the brake. Also, are the buttons supposed to be backlit?
I checked the fuse in the passenger footwell and under the hood, both are good. I want to take it in to get programmed to recognize the TBC, but I wanted to make sure it is going to work when I get there.
And just to be sure, on trucks with a working OEM TBC, does pressing buttons without a trailer attached do anything on the message center?
